Within the Mental Health Services Adult Inpatient Program, reporting to the Unit Manager, the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) is working within their scope of practice collaborate on the delivery of care to meet the needs of clients. The Licensed Practical Nurse - Laurier provides restricted activities and care within the full scope of practice as defined by the College of Licensed Practical Nurses of Alberta (CLPNA) assessment and Monitoring: Performing and contributing to the initial and ongoing nursing assessment of assigned clients. Documenting health information from objective/subjective sources to identify client health needs. Collecting, documenting, reporting and monitoring changes in health status using critical judgment skills.

Description:

As a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N), you are part of an interprofessional health care team utilizing nursing processes, critical thinking, problem solving and decision making skills. You will be guided by your education, experience, demonstrated skill level and AHS policies and procedures. You will play a key role in providing safe, quality patient and family centered care while reflecting the shared vision and values of AHS.

Required Qualifications:

Completion of an accredited Licensed Practical Nurse education program. Active or eligible for registration and practice permit with the College of Licensed Practical Nurses of Alberta (CLPNA). Current Basic Cardiac Life Support - Health Care Provider (BCLS-HCP). Additional Required Qualifications:

Effective communication and interpersonal skills are fundamental. Good communication skills and the ability to maintain effective interpersonal relationships. Competence in relevant technical nursing skills and a willingness to learn new skills as required. Preferred Qualifications:

Mental Health experience preferred.
